WebMay 13, 2024 · The number of GPs per person in the UK is falling Research by the Nuffield Trust found that the number of GPs per 100,000 people across the UK has fallen from a high of around 67 in 2009 to 60 in 2024. Main facts and figures. as at March 2024, over 1.2 million people were employed by the NHS. of NHS staff whose ethnicity was known, 4 out of 5 (79.2%) were White (including White ethnic minorities), and 1 in 5 (20.7%) were from all other ethnic groups. there was a higher percentage of staff in medical roles (working as doctors in …

WebJun 3, 2024 · Provisional statistics published today (Thursday 3 June) show that as of March 2024, there are a total of 124,078 doctors and 304,542 nurses working in the NHS.
